Strong light beams seen searching the Wanganui night sky on Monday remain a mystery - for now.

Witnesses spoken to by the Chronicle yesterday all agreed the lights appeared to emanate from the ground searching skyward rather than random-moving beams usually associated with UFOs.

Wanganui East resident Judy Crow said she and her family spotted the light beams about 8pm and they appeared to come from the coast near the Wanganui Airport or even from as far south as Ohakea Airforce Base near Bulls.

"The beams appeared like very large and strong spotlights searching the night sky.

"They criss-crossed around the sky and rotated up and down and even sideways," Ms Crow said.
